Cracker Cookies (as made by Wilma Tracy) Recipe

Ingredients:

35 saltine crackers
2 sticks margarine
3/4 c. dark brown sugar
12 oz. bag chocolate chips

Directions:

Line a 15 x 10" cookie sheet with foil. Melt 2 sticks of margarine and 3/4 c. brown sugar. Boil to boil for about 3 min. Pour over crackers. Bake 5 min. @ 350º. Remove from oven and sprinkle with chocolate chips, & let melt. Spread melted chocolate with knife. Let cool, and cut into squares.
